#677140 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#677140 is composed of 40.4% red, 44.3% green and 25.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 8.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 43.4% yellow and 55.7% black. It has a hue angle of 72.2 degrees, a saturation of 27.7% and a lightness of 34.7%. #677140 color hex could be obtained by blending #cee280 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666633.

Shades and Tints of #677140

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f7f8f3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#677140

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5b5d54 is the less saturated color, while #8bae03 is the most saturated one.
